      Well I can see that it has been three months (!) since I last posted in this thread.

      So, Whats happened. The Man cold went and the fishing rods came out. So that kind of put the project on hold.. Also I was manning my self up to pay for all that sodding plexi glass!

      Not an easy pill to swallow but having gotten this far and having made the doors in a very light construction, real glass would of been to heavy.

      Any how, the worst part of £180 (yes one hundred and eighty pounds) worse off I finally got the doors sorted.

      I have spent today making shelves. The two bottom small compartments have solid pine shelves with an Oak edging on the front, the upper one of the small compartments, has 3mm plexi glass with an oak edge at the front and back to stiffen it up- The Highest unit, with the double doors has yet to get shelves but they will be clear plexi glass and oak edging.

      The wooden shelves just need a quick sand down and some white varnish on the pine part.
